1. The Modern Power Suit
Nothing says confidence quite like a well-tailored suit, but with a contemporary twist. Gone are the days of strictly matching sets in basic black.
Key Elements:
- Oversized blazer in sage green or powder blue
- High-waisted wide-leg trousers
- Simple silk camisole
- Minimal gold jewelry
- White sneakers or pointed mules
Styling Tip: Mix textures by pairing a linen blazer with silk trousers, or try coordinating separates in different shades of the same color family for a modern monochromatic look.
2. Elevated Casual: The New Basics
Transform your everyday basics into something extraordinary with thoughtful layering and accessories.
Key Elements:
- High-quality white t-shirt
- High-waisted straight-leg jeans
- Oversized camel coat
- Chunky gold chain necklace
- Leather loafers or ballet flats
Styling Tip: The secret lies in the fit and fabric quality. Invest in a perfectly fitted white tee and jeans that hug in all the right places.

Investment Pieces Worth Splurging On
Item | Why It’s Worth It | Expected Longevity | Style Versatility |
---|---|---|---|
Blazer | Elevates any outfit | 5+ years | High |
Quality Denim | Perfect fit, holds shape | 3-4 years | High |
Leather Bag | Ages beautifully | 10+ years | High |
Silk Blouse | Timeless elegance | 4+ years | Medium |
Cashmere Sweater | Luxury feel, durability | 5+ years | High |
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: How can I make my outfit look more expensive without spending a fortune?
A: Focus on fit first – even budget-friendly clothes look expensive when they fit perfectly. Invest in good tailoring, keep your clothes well-maintained, and choose pieces in coordinating neutral colors. Add one quality accessory as a focal point.
Q: What are the must-have basics for building a versatile wardrobe?
A: Start with high-quality essentials: a well-fitted blazer, straight-leg jeans, white button-down shirt, black pants, neutral midi dress, and a classic coat. These pieces will mix and match endlessly while serving as the foundation for trendier additions.
Q: How can I transition my outfits from day to night?
A: Keep a few key pieces at your desk or in your bag: statement earrings, a bold lip color, and elegant heels. Switching from flats to heels, adding jewelry, and changing your makeup can transform any daytime look for evening events.
Q: What’s the best way to incorporate trends without looking overdone?
A: Choose one trend at a time and pair it with classic pieces. For example, if you’re trying a trendy printed top, wear it with well-fitted neutral pants and minimal accessories. This allows the trend to shine while keeping your overall look balanced.
Q: How do I build a cohesive wardrobe that reflects my personal style?
A: Start by identifying your lifestyle needs and the colors that make you feel confident. Create a mood board of outfits you love, look for common elements, and build your wardrobe around these themes. Remember that personal style evolves – allow yourself to experiment while staying true to what feels authentic to you.
